The Salone del Mobile was back in Miami again this year. In a city that seems to be in perpetual evolution, where new construction sites bear the signatures of architects such as Tadao Ando and Peter Marino, Art Week 2024 continues to attract art and design insiders from all over the world, as well as a large number of enthusiasts.
Confirmation of just how hot this edition was, was the presence of A$AP Rocky, one of America’s most famous rappers, who presented his Hommemade collection for Gufram at Design Miami. Interviewed by the New York Times about the near future, he replied that his horizon was design. “I think homeware is the new vibe. It's the direction everything’s taking now,” said Rihanna's partner.
